Understanding the Transfer Portal
The NCAA transfer portal is essentially a database where college athletes can indicate their desire to transfer to another school. Once a player enters their name, other schools are allowed to contact them, opening the door for recruitment. This system aims to provide athletes with more control over their careers, allowing them to seek opportunities that better fit their athletic, academic, or personal goals. Before the advent of the portal, athletes often faced significant restrictions on transferring, including sitting out for a year before becoming eligible to play at their new school. While some of these rules still apply, the landscape has dramatically changed. Itβs a game-changer, and understanding its mechanics is key to following college basketball these days. The transfer portal was designed to increase transparency and make the transfer process more streamlined.
How It Works
The process is fairly straightforward. A player informs their current school of their intent to transfer. The school then has a limited time frame (usually 48 hours) to enter the player's name into the NCAA transfer portal. Once in the portal, coaches from other schools can view the player's profile and initiate contact. Players can then communicate with these coaches, visit potential new schools, and ultimately decide where they want to continue their athletic careers. Importantly, entering the portal doesn't obligate a player to transfer; they can choose to withdraw their name and remain at their current school. However, once they do transfer, they typically need to adhere to NCAA eligibility rules, which might include sitting out a year unless they meet specific waiver criteria. Navigating these rules can be complex, and schools often provide support to athletes to ensure they remain compliant. The introduction of the transfer portal has also led to increased recruiting activity, with coaches constantly monitoring the portal for potential additions to their rosters.
Impact on College Basketball
The transfer portal has profoundly impacted college basketball, leading to increased player movement and roster turnover. Teams can quickly rebuild or fill gaps by adding experienced players from other programs. This has created a more dynamic and unpredictable environment, where traditional powerhouses can be challenged by up-and-coming programs that effectively utilize the portal. For players, it offers a chance to find a better fit, whether it's for more playing time, a different coaching style, or a program that aligns with their academic interests. However, it also introduces challenges, such as the need to quickly adapt to a new team and system. The portal has also influenced recruiting strategies, with coaches now balancing the recruitment of high school players with the pursuit of proven talent in the portal. As a result, college basketball has become more competitive and exciting, with teams constantly evolving and adapting to the changing landscape.
